How much do manager seasonal healthcare jobs pay per year?

As of Aug 17, 2026, the average yearly pay for manager seasonal healthcare in the United States is $61,351.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$44,000.00 and $69,000.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

Seasonal Health Coach
Do you have a passion for wellness and for coaching people to drive change in their behavior? We will be adding a seasonal health coach to our telephonic health coaching team! This position is expected to last from the end of August through December.
Location: Dubuque, IA (open to remote)
Our coaches help impact positive change in lifestyle decisions by helping individuals set and achieve goals that target fitness, nutrition, weight, stress, health, and management of life issues. The coaching is a telephonic and e-coaching intervention program driven by comprehensive Health Risk Assessment results. Our health professionals review the participant's report and work with the individual telephonically to help him or her set personal goals and establish strategies to succeed in accomplishing these goals.
About Cottingham and Butler's Health and Wellness Division
Cottingham and Butler's Health and Wellness division was created with the employer's needs and the participant's experience in mind. We focus on reducing medical costs, while increasing employee engagement and productivity. This is accomplished by providing onsite biometric screenings, engaging participants through technology and programming, educating the participant with risk-specific targeted communications, and supporting positive behavior change through our Health Coaching and Condition Management programs.
